Guthorm Kavli was an architect and advocate for heritage who documented and preserved Norway’s built history with meticulous care. His writings and designs reflected a deep understanding of place, linking tradition to thoughtful modern expression.
He will be remembered for his steady stewardship of cultural memory and the quiet inspiration he gave to colleagues, now resting in peace at Vestre gravlund.
